Hours before doors open to Apple Stores and all the major carriers here in Canada, Rogers, Fido and Bell all released prices for the iPhone 4, including special price promotions for data plans.
Rogers has confirmed that the iPhone 4 (black) 16GB will retail for $ 159 and the 32GB model will…